Budapest Ferihegy (BUD)
Tel: (01) 296 9696.
Website: www.bud-airport.hu
Budapest Ferihegy airport, located 24km (15 miles) southeast of Budapest, consists of three terminals, two modern ones close together and a third, older terminal, 5km (3 miles) to the west.
Airport facilities: Facilities include a duty-free shop, florist, newsagent, restaurant, bar, gift shop, post office, bureaux de change, banks and car hire. There is also a business lounge, and left luggage facilities are available.
Transport to the city: Trains run regularly between the airport and Budapest's western railway station. The journey takes 30 minutes. The Budapest Card (see Sightseeing) provides a discount on the airport train.
LRI's Airport Minibus Shuttle (tel: (01) 296 8555; website: www.airportshuttle.hu) takes visitors to any address in the city. You can buy single or return tickets from LRI's passenger service desks or book before departure. The service also picks up passengers at hotels or private addresses for the return flight.
The public buses 200 and 93 travel to Kõbánya-Kispest metro station. This is a cheap alternative to and from the airport, but takes longer.
Taxis are available at all times but are a more expensive option.
Approximate flight times to Budapest: From London is 2 hours 20 minutes; from New York is 9 hours 45 minutes; from Los Angeles is 19 hours 15 minutes; from Toronto is 9 hours 40 minutes and from Sydney is 26 hours 30 minutes.
